The term "inclusive growth" primarily refers to:

A. Economic growth that benefits all sections of society
B. Rapid industrialization
C. Urban-centric development
D. Focus on foreign investment

Explanation:

Inclusive growth aims to ensure all sections of society benefit from economic progress. It is not specific to industrialization, urban development, or foreign investment.
